      George Hill, for unit one, Beisan did (core exchange). For unit two a machine shop in Canada did it for me.

      Also, interesting fact, the discs and vanos unit shafts are either marked with an "A" or "B", not sure if this is meaningful, but you will find that from factory these are matched and I wanted to keep it as such. so for unit one, I made sure Beisan sent me a "B" disc as that is what my car has. Unit two is marked "A".

        When I went through my little debacle with the Beisan made pump disc not producing sufficient pressure Raj sent me a factory redrilled disc.
        I had requested my (core) disc back but he said at that point it would was impossible to identify which disc was mine.

        The disc I received was marked "B" and the shaft on my vanos unit is marked "A". I was concerned about this and asked Raj if he knew about these "designations", he was confident the discs were infact interchangeable and the markings had nothing to do with fitment. I had forgotten about that...

        I would still like to know 100% what those markings mean.
